What does the 'P' in tire size P185/75R14 stand for?

Back

The 'P' indicates that the tire is designed for passenger vehicles.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the 'R' in tire size P185/75R14 signify?

Back

The 'R' indicates that the tire is of radial construction.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the aspect ratio in tire size P215/70R17?

Back

The aspect ratio is the ratio of the tire's height to its width, expressed as a percentage.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you calculate the overall diameter of a tire?

Back

Overall diameter = (Tire width x Aspect ratio x 2) / 25.4 + Rim diameter.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the width of the tire size P205/65R15?

Back

205 mm.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the rim diameter for a tire with the size designation P225/70R16?

Back

16 inches.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does the number '70' represent in the tire size P215/70R17?

Back

It represents the aspect ratio of the tire.
